Yes, if a rabbit gives birth to a stillborn she will still continue on with the rest of her babies, and when finished it is quite normal for her to eat the still born baby.
Rabbits are not prone to cannibalism, as many people think. Cannibalism is an occasional result of a stillborn litter, and this is nature's way of cleaning up the "mistake." The activity and noisy squeaking of healthy babies trigger the "maternal instincts."

Baby rabbits are called "kittens" or "kits" for short. There is no special name for female babies versus male babies. Adult males rabbits are called "bucks" and adult females are called "does."

Rabbits have their babies 28-32 days after they've conceived.
